J

John Sola

12 months ago

I recently discovered Ambersil products and I am r...

I recently discovered Ambersil products and I am really impressed. They offer a wide range of high-quality products that are perfect for my needs. The website is easy to navigate and the ordering process was seamless. I highly recommend giving Crc Industries UK Ltd a try.

Comments:

No comments